PHP, MYSQL, Javascript Drop down menu
#2
Have you tried using the onChange event and then call an Ajax event that will do the update and building of the new dropdowns? If you have jQuery you can asign the $("#dropdownId").change(function(){//your ajax calls here}); in the document ready to speed up the process.
